Demand Letter Overview:

Has someone written you a check on insufficient funds? Did you get a check and then find out that the account was either closed or there was a stop payment on the check? Don't get stuck with a bad check. Take action! Under California law you can recover treble damages (triple the amount of the check*), plus the bank service charge and the cost of mailing the demand to the check writer. In order to do so, you have to send the check issuer a demand letter, which conforms to the legal requirements under the law. Otherwise, you cannot recover triple damages in small court.

+ I am a retailer, what information can I not get from customers who pay with checks?

You may not require a credit card in order to accept a check; you may not record the customer's credit card number on the check; you may not require credit card authorization in case the check bounces, you may not call the credit card issuer to check credit availability.
+ Can I write "paid in full" on a check and later claim that I paid the debt.

Can I write "paid in full" on a check and later claim that I paid the debt, even though the debt was for a higher amount?

Probably not. If the other person deletes or strikes out the word "paid in full" on the check, you will not be able to argue that there was an "accord and satisfaction". The other person can also say that he inadvertently accepted the check not knowing that you had put the words "paid in full" on the check.
+ How can I get treble damages for an NSF check?

A person writing an NSF check is liable for treble damages under California Civil Code Section 1719 unless that person pays the face amount of the check, the service charge, and the cost of mailing a written demand by certified mail within 30 days of mailing of the notice. The treble damages shall not be less than $100.00 nor more than $1,500.00.

When the person becomes liable for the treble damages, that person is no longer liable for the service charge or the cost of mailing the treble damages letter.

+ Can I get treble damages even though the check writer claims a dispute about my services?

Depends. If the court finds that there was a reasonable and good faith dispute about the reason for withholding payment, then you probably will not be able to collect treble damages. Good faith dispute includes when services are not rendered, goods are not delivered, goods or services are faulty, not as promised, or unsatisfactory, or if there was an overcharge for the goods or the services.
